Output 76d26529aa683c63ff13eebadbd41dde0e02e5ecba86f765d3b23f9edc68ba04:0

value
10725436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b98a3c7032ed8d4377d7622995b675803fc693 OP_EQUAL
address
3MzgCg4RiCs8Cgjko5c187Qp6xAuNYgFaf
transaction
76d26529aa683c63ff13eebadbd41dde0e02e5ecba86f765d3b23f9edc68ba04
spent
true